VSTS Release Builds

Requirements

Docker must be installed to run any of the release builds.

Running Windows Release Builds

From PowerShell on Windows, run .\vstsbuild.ps1 -ReleaseTag <tag> -Name <buildName>.

Windows Build Names:

  • win7-x64
    • Builds the Universal Windows x64 Package
  • win7-x86
    • Builds the Universal Windows x86 Package
  • win7-x64-symbols
    • Builds the Windows x64 Zip with symbols
  • win7-x86-symbols
    • Builds the Windows x86 Zip with symbols

Running Linux Release Builds

From PowerShell on Linux or macOS, run .\vstsbuild.ps1 -ReleaseTag <tag> -Name <buildName>.

Linux Build Names:

  • ubuntu.14.04
    • Builds the Ubuntu 14.04 Package and AppImage Package
  • ubuntu.16.04
    • Builds the Ubuntu 16.04 Package
  • centos.7
    • Builds the CentOS 7 Package
